Modern arcade game machines have evolved significantly from simple high-score tracking to sophisticated systems that incorporate player-generated leaderboards and challenges. Contemporary arcades utilize internet connectivity to maintain centralized databases where players' achievements are stored and ranked. Many machines now feature QR code scanning capabilities, allowing players to instantly upload their scores to online platforms and compare them with global competitors. Some advanced systems enable players to create custom challenges through touchscreen interfaces or companion mobile apps, setting specific parameters like time trials or special objectives. These custom challenges can then be shared via digital codes or online profiles for others to attempt. The technology typically combines local storage on the machine with cloud synchronization, ensuring that player data persists even when switching between different cabinets of the same game. This integration of physical arcade experiences with digital social competition has revitalized arcade gaming culture, creating persistent engagement through personalized competitive elements.
